Mark F. Marshall
Mark’s wide range of experience reflects itself in his practice. In addition to his significant efforts in insurance defense and insurance coverage matters, Mark is frequently retained by third parties to conduct mediations and arbitrations. Mark is also frequently looked to for his expertise in appellate matters, having handled dozens of state and federal court appeals.
